UK Customs
The UK diverged from the EU customs regime and then kept moving. Different thresholds, a separate VAT treatment for low-value consignments, and its own approach to safety and security declarations mean a shipment routed for Rotterdam is not automatically fit for Felixstowe. Sellers who serve both markets from one China warehouse need two sets of paperwork logic, not one.
